Navigating the Complexities of Network Function Virtualization

The telecommunications landscape is undergoing a seismic shift, with Network Function Virtualization (NFV) emerging as a game-changing technology. This innovative approach to network architecture is revolutionizing how service providers design, deploy, and manage network services. But what exactly is NFV, and how is it reshaping the future of connectivity?

Navigating the Complexities of Network Function Virtualization

Historically, telecom networks relied heavily on purpose-built hardware for specific functions such as firewalls, load balancers, and routers. Each of these appliances was designed for a particular task, resulting in a complex and rigid network infrastructure. NFV turns this model on its head by abstracting these functions into software that can run on generic hardware platforms.

The Evolutionary Path of NFV

The concept of NFV first gained traction in 2012 when a group of network operators published a white paper outlining the need for a more flexible and cost-effective approach to network infrastructure. Since then, NFV has evolved rapidly, driven by advancements in cloud computing, software-defined networking, and virtualization technologies.

Early implementations of NFV focused primarily on virtualizing individual network functions. As the technology matured, the focus shifted towards creating fully virtualized network environments capable of supporting a wide range of services and applications. Today, NFV is seen as a key enabler of next-generation network architectures, including 5G and beyond.

The Technical Underpinnings of NFV

At the heart of NFV is the concept of a Virtual Network Function (VNF). VNFs are software implementations of network functions that can be deployed on general-purpose hardware. These functions can include routing, firewalling, load balancing, and more complex services like mobile core network components.

The NFV architecture typically consists of three main components:

  1. NFV Infrastructure (NFVI): This includes the physical compute, storage, and networking resources that host the virtual network functions.

  2. VNFs: The software implementations of network functions that run on the NFVI.

  3. NFV Management and Orchestration (MANO): The layer responsible for managing and orchestrating the deployment and lifecycle of VNFs.

This architecture allows for dynamic instantiation, scaling, and migration of network functions based on demand, enabling more efficient resource utilization and faster service deployment.

Transformative Impact on Telecom Operations

The adoption of NFV is having a profound impact on how telecom operators manage their networks and deliver services. By virtualizing network functions, operators can significantly reduce their reliance on specialized hardware, leading to substantial cost savings in both capital and operational expenditures.

Moreover, NFV enables greater agility in service delivery. New services can be deployed rapidly by simply spinning up new virtual network functions, rather than installing and configuring physical appliances. This flexibility allows operators to respond more quickly to changing market demands and customer needs.

NFV also facilitates more efficient resource utilization. Network functions can be dynamically scaled up or down based on traffic patterns, ensuring optimal performance while minimizing waste. This elasticity is particularly valuable in handling peak loads and seasonal fluctuations in network usage.

Challenges and Considerations in NFV Implementation

While the benefits of NFV are compelling, its implementation is not without challenges. One of the primary concerns is ensuring the performance and reliability of virtualized network functions. Traditional hardware appliances were designed for specific tasks and optimized for performance. Replicating this level of performance in a virtualized environment requires careful design and optimization.

Security is another critical consideration in NFV deployments. The shared nature of the infrastructure and the increased complexity of the virtualized environment introduce new security challenges. Operators must implement robust security measures to protect against vulnerabilities and ensure the integrity of virtualized network functions.

Interoperability and standardization also pose significant challenges. As NFV solutions evolve, ensuring seamless integration between different vendors’ VNFs and management systems becomes crucial. Industry bodies such as ETSI (European Telecommunications Standards Institute) are working to develop standards and reference architectures to address these interoperability concerns.

The Future Landscape of NFV

As NFV continues to mature, its integration with other emerging technologies is shaping the future of telecommunications. The convergence of NFV with software-defined networking (SDN) is paving the way for fully programmable networks that can adapt in real-time to changing conditions and requirements.

Looking ahead, the role of NFV in enabling network slicing—a key feature of 5G networks—is particularly exciting. Network slicing allows operators to create multiple virtual networks on a shared physical infrastructure, each tailored to specific use cases or customer requirements. This capability will be crucial in supporting the diverse needs of future applications, from ultra-reliable low-latency communications to massive IoT deployments.

The journey of NFV from concept to reality has been remarkable, and its potential to transform the telecommunications industry is only beginning to be realized. As operators continue to embrace this technology, we can expect to see more innovative services, improved network efficiency, and a more agile and responsive telecommunications ecosystem.